The editors wrote … irish in americaThe Lockheed CL-1201 was a study in the late 1960s for a giant atomic-powered transport airplane. Having a wing span of 1,120 feet (340 m), one variant studied was an airborne aircraft carrier with a complement of up to 22 fighter aircraft carried under its wings.
